Merge pull request #3017 from ijc/update-sha-handle-releases

update-component-sha.sh cleanups and fixes.
This commit is contained in:
Rolf Neugebauer 2018-04-25 15:23:14 +01:00 committed by GitHub
commit 7b0b7dff84
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-56,7 +56,7 @@ case "$1" in
old=$2 old=$2
new=$3 new=$3
git grep -w -l "\b$old\b" | xargs sed -i.bak -e "s,$old,$new,g" git grep -w -l "\b$old\b" | grep -v /vendor/ | xargs sed -i.bak -e "s,$old,$new,g"
;; ;;
--image) --image)
case $# in case $# in
@ -69,7 +69,7 @@ case "$1" in
hash=$3 hash=$3
;; ;;
esac esac
git grep -E -l "\b$image:" | xargs sed -i.bak -e "s,$image:[[:xdigit:]]"'\{40\}'",$image:$hash,g" git grep -E -l "\b$image:" | grep -v /vendor/ | xargs sed -i.bak -E -e "s,$image:([[:xdigit:]]{40}|v[0-9\.]+),$image:$hash,g"
;; ;;
*) *)
echo "Unknown mode $1" echo "Unknown mode $1"